Here is a look at some of the most popular cosmetic dentistry procedures:
If your smile has a number of teeth that are stained or discolored, then veneers are a great option. Veneers are wafer-thin shells of porcelain that are bonded to the fronts of teeth. The porcelain mimics the shine and translucence of natural enamel. In many cases, they are the best option for patients looking to improve the look of their smile.
Teeth whitening is one of the most popular procedures in cosmetic dentistry. Most whitening products contain peroxides as an active ingredient. The peroxides work by dissolving stains that have accumulated on the tooth’s surface.
Gum contouring is a cosmetic dental procedure that reshapes a gumline. The gum line is the area of the teeth where your gums and teeth meet. It can be uneven, which can make your teeth look longer or shorter. It can also look too flat or too prominent. Some people have gums that are naturally high due to genetics, while others may have gum recession.
In some cases, people have uneven gums due to their teeth being too small. This can make the gums look unnaturally prominent. Gum contouring can also improve a smile by lengthening the teeth.
Crowns are caps used to cover a tooth from further damage or to restore missing teeth gaps. There are several types of dental crowns to choose from. Each is used for different reasons and is fabricated with different materials. Porcelain crowns are incredibly lifelike and can be made to match the color of your surrounding teeth.
A bridge is a dental restoration that replaces missing teeth. When more than one tooth is missing, a bridge may be an option. Replacing missing teeth helps to preserve the structure of your mouth. Missing teeth can cause your remaining teeth to shift in place, which can result in poor bite alignment and tooth pain.
Dental bonding is used to fill in small gaps and chips in teeth. This procedure is non-invasive and can be done in one visit. In addition to tooth bonding, fillings may also be used to repair damaged teeth.
